Abstract

A composite pane with functional film includes a peripheral edge of the composite pane, a peripheral edge of the functional film, a busbar, an outer pane with exterior-side and interior-side surfaces, an inner pane with exterior-side and interior-side surfaces, and a thermoplastic intermediate layer that joins the interior-side surface of the outer pane to the exterior-side surface of the inner pane. The functional film is encased in the thermoplastic intermediate layer, the peripheral edge of the functional film is set back in the direction of the surface center of the composite pane relative to the peripheral edge of the composite pane, and the busbar is arranged between the interior-side surface of the outer pane and the exterior-side surface of the inner pane and runs between the peripheral edge of the composite pane and the peripheral edge of the functional film in the edge region of the composite pane.

Claims (28)

1. A composite pane with a functional film at least comprising a peripheral edge of the composite pane, a peripheral edge of the functional film, at least one busbar, an outer pane with an exterior-side surface and an interior-side surface, an inner pane with an exterior-side surface and an interior-side surface, and a thermoplastic intermediate layer that joins the interior-side surface of the outer pane to the exterior-side surface of the inner pane, wherein

the functional film is encased in the thermoplastic intermediate layer,

the peripheral edge of the functional film is set back in a direction of a surface center of the composite pane relative to the peripheral edge of the composite pane,

the at least one busbar is arranged between the interior-side surface of the outer pane and the exterior-side surface of the inner pane and runs between the peripheral edge of the composite pane and the peripheral edge of the functional film, and

along the at least one busbar, a distance x between the busbar and the peripheral edge of the functional film is between 5 mm and 50 mm.

2. The composite pane according to claim 1 , wherein along the at least one busbar, the distance between the busbar and the peripheral edge of the functional film is 10 mm to 30 mm.

3. The composite pane according to claim 1 , wherein the functional film comprises at least one carrier film based on polyethylene terephthalate (PET), polyethylene (PE), polymethyl methacrylate (PMMA), triacetyl cellulose (TAC), and/or polycarbonate and/or copolymers or mixtures thereof.

4. The composite pane according to claim 1 , wherein the functional film is a reflecting film that is metal-free and is suitable for reflecting at least 5% of p-polarized light incident on the film.

5. The composite pane according to claim 4 , wherein the reflecting film as a functional film is between 20 μm and 120 μm thick.

6. The composite pane according to claim 4 , wherein the reflecting film as a functional film is a polyethylene terephthalate (PET) based film that is coated with a copolymer layer stack based on PET and/or polyethylene naphthalate (PEN).

7. The composite pane according to claim 1 , wherein the at least one busbar is mounted on and electrically contacts an electrically conductive layer.

8. The composite pane according to claim 7 , wherein the electrically conductive layer is mounted flat on the interior-side surface of the outer pane or the exterior-side surface of the inner pane.

9. The composite pane according to claim 1 , wherein the thermoplastic intermediate layer comprises at least one first thermoplastic bonding film and a second thermoplastic bonding film, between which the functional film is inserted.

10. The composite pane according to claim 9 , wherein the first thermoplastic bonding film has a thickness of 200 μm to 1000 μm and the second thermoplastic bonding film is between 10 μm and 120 μm thick.

11. The composite pane according to claim 1 , wherein the first thermoplastic bonding film is a film with acoustically damping properties, an infrared-radiation-absorbing intermediate layer, a colored intermediate layer, or a combination of these.

12. A method for producing a composite pane according to claim 1 , the method comprising:

a) providing the inner pane or the outer pane,

b) applying the at least one busbar,

c) placing the thermoplastic intermediate layer with functional film thereon to form a layer stack, and

d) laminating the layer stack with the outer pane or the inner pane to form a composite pane, wherein, before or during step c), the functional film is cut back, and after being cut back, the peripheral edge of the functional film has a distance of 5 mm to 50 mm from the busbar.

13. The method according to claim 12 , wherein before or during step a), an electrically conductive layer is applied to the interior-side surface of the outer pane or the exterior-side surface of the inner pane and the at least one busbar is electrically conductively applied to the electrically conductive layer.

14. The method according to claim 12 , wherein during or after step b) and before step d), a deaeration structure is embossed into the at least one busbar.

15. A method comprising providing a composite pane according to claim 1 in a motor vehicle.

16. The composite pane according to claim 2 , wherein along the at least one busbar, the distance between the busbar and the peripheral edge of the functional film is 15 mm to 25 mm.

17. The composite pane according to claim 3 , wherein the carrier film is based on polyethylene terephthalate (PET).

18. The composite pane according to claim 4 , wherein the functional film is a reflecting film that is metal-free and is suitable for reflecting between 15% to 30% of p-polarized light incident on the film.

19. The composite pane according to claim 5 , wherein the reflecting film as a functional film is between 30 μm and 90 μm thick.

20. The composite pane according to claim 10 , wherein the first thermoplastic bonding film has a thickness of 300 μm to 850 μm and the second thermoplastic bonding film is between 15 μm and 90 μm thick.
